Q: Is 35,704,401 a Prime Number?
A: No, 35,704,401 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 35704401 can be evenly divided by 1 3 19 57 626,393 1,879,179 11,901,467 and 35,704,401, with no remainder.
Since 35,704,401 cannot be divided by just 1 and 35,704,401, it is not a prime number.
